Output fc33ebb3fd55ca07a2f1bc7cf29d284b55ad85f6a10bcb6159cfe8c273ba2b10:23

value
70696425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df349a14b9b71c8af7dacbf863a727bd0cbbcc31 OP_EQUAL
address
3N3DdAVnchEF17x18dos8JeuCe2eCPaTi7
transaction
fc33ebb3fd55ca07a2f1bc7cf29d284b55ad85f6a10bcb6159cfe8c273ba2b10
confirmations
258506
spent
true